Because the Inverted-F antenna performances (and of almost any printed antenna) depends by the substrate Er, substrates thickness, ground placement, ground dimensions, etc., most probably you will not find in the library of a PCB design software, a generic printed antenna that will work in all cases.
Have to design first the antenna using an EM simulator (2D at least) using your PCB information (Er, thickness, ground, etc) and later after you get the dimensions information you can design your own antenna in Eagle, saving it as an independent package.
